Understanding Your Pet’s Healthcare Needs

Before selecting a veterinarian, assessing your pet’s specific healthcare needs is crucial. Take stock of your pet’s age, breed, and pre-existing health conditions. Are their dental and surgical requirements routine, or do they necessitate the care of a specialist? By understanding your pet’s unique needs, you can make an informed decision when choosing a veterinarian.

Experience and Expertise in Pet Oral Hygiene

Dental health plays a vital role in your pet’s overall well-being, so be sure to choose a veterinarian that understands the importance of pet oral hygiene. Look for a vet that offers a comprehensive dental care program, including preventative check-ups, cleanings, and essential dental procedures. They should also be able to educate you on proper at-home dental care for your pet.

Boarding Services for Your Pet: A Home Away From Home

It’s essential to find a veterinarian clinic that offers boarding services for your pet if you need to leave your furry friend for an extended period. The clinic should have a comfortable, clean, and safe environment for your pet, with trained staff members who can monitor and administer medications if required. Check for additional services like socialization or playtime opportunities for your pet during their stay.

Ask for Recommendations and Read Reviews

One of the best ways to find a reliable veterinarian is to ask local pet owners for recommendations. Word-of-mouth referrals and online reviews can provide valuable insights into a veterinarian’s quality of service, expertise, and bedside manner.

Visit the Clinic and Meet the Staff

Once you’ve narrowed your prospects, visit the clinic and meet the staff. A clean, well-organized facility is a good indicator of the level of care your pet will receive. Observe how the staff interacts with you and your pet, and don’t hesitate to ask questions about their experience and qualifications.
